Kursdetails

โ€ข Smart Car Software Architecture: Fundamentals of car software systems, including layered architectures, middleware, and in-vehicle networks.

โ€ข Automotive Software Development Standards: Overview of automotive software development standards, such as ISO 26262 and AUTOSAR.

โ€ข Embedded Systems Programming: Principles and best practices for programming embedded systems in the automotive context, including C and C++.

โ€ข Cloud Connectivity for Smart Cars: Design and implementation of cloud-connected smart car applications, including AWS, Azure, and Google Cloud Platform.

โ€ข Cybersecurity for Smart Cars: Strategies for securing smart car software against cyber attacks, including threat modeling, encryption, and secure coding practices.

โ€ข Data Analytics for Smart Cars: Leveraging data analytics for smart car software development, including data collection, processing, and machine learning.

โ€ข User Experience Design for Smart Cars: Principles and best practices for designing user interfaces and experiences for smart cars.

โ€ข Testing and Validation for Smart Car Software: Approaches and tools for testing and validating smart car software, including unit testing, integration testing, and simulation.
